Transaction 66e00dd707160d33dc16555297e3e8d045a3a84e5f3330ff345caace3069479e
1 Input
1 Output
-
66e00dd707160d33dc16555297e3e8d045a3a84e5f3330ff345caace3069479e:0
- value
- 3310000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 acbd605efc1f761cf57ad6b33be6c19b349fd608 OP_EQUAL
- address
- 3HSP1eMuup4zxRcsh9hzNMWCT1f9sjuWvm